U1149-LOST COMMUNICATION WITH MULTI-FUNCTION SWITCH





For a complete wiring diagram, refer to the Wiring Information.

- When Monitored:
With the ignition on.

- Set Condition:
The Cluster does not receive any LIN Bus messages from the Multifunction Switch.





1. CHECK FOR AN ACTIVE DTC

NOTE: Before proceeding with this diagnostic procedure, verify the Left and Right Multifunction Switch and Clockspring harness connectors are properly seated and verify proper pin terminal tension. A loose connection at any of these connectors may cause this DTC to set.

1. Turn the ignition on.
2. With the scan tool, read DTCs.

Does the scan tool display this DTC as active?

Yes

- Go To 2

No

- Test complete, the condition or conditions that originally set this DTC are not present at this time. Using the wiring diagrams as a guide, check all related splices and connectors for signs of water intrusion, corrosion, pushed out or bent terminals, and correct pin tension.

2. (D500) LIN BUS CIRCUIT OPEN




1. Turn the ignition off.
2. Disconnect the Multifunction Switch C1 harness connector.
3. Turn the ignition on.
4. Measure the voltage of the (D500) LIN BUS circuit.

Is the voltage above 5 volts?

Yes

- Go To 3

No

- Repair the (D500) LIN BUS circuit for an open
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

3. (F941) FUSED IGNITION RUN/START CONTROL OUTPUT CIRCUIT OPEN




1. Measure the voltage of the (F941) Fused Ignition Run/Start Control Output circuit.

Is the voltage above 10 volts?

Yes

- Go To 4

No

- Repair the (F941) Fused Ignition Run/Start Control Output circuit for an open.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

4. (A114) FUSED B(+) (I.O.D.) CIRCUIT OPEN




1. Measure the voltage of the (A114) Fused B(+) (I.O.D.) circuit.

Is the voltage above 10 volts?

Yes

- Go To 5

No

- Repair the (A114) Fused B(+) (I.O.D.) circuit for an open.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

5. (Z907) GROUND CIRCUIT OPEN




1. Turn the ignition off.
2. Measure the resistance between ground and the (Z907) Ground circuit.

Is the resistance below 10K Ohms?

Yes

- Replace the Multifunction Switch.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

No

- Repair the (Z907) Ground circuit for an open.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.
